The Lionel SP Type Caboose No. 6457 superceded the No. 2357 as the premiere caboose that Lionel used in their premium sets in 1949. This caboose is distinguished by the Lionel "L" imprint inside two concentric circles that was inscribed on the sides. There are four variations of this car:

Variation A: CHOCOLATE BROWN painted body, BROWN plastic stack
Variation B: Same as A but this version has a die-cast stack
Variation C: Gloss BROWN painted body, BLACK die-cast stack
Variation D: MAROON painted body, BLACK die-cast stack

The last variation usually came in a box numbered "6457-25." The first three variations have staple-end trucks and the D Variation has bar-end trucks, all of these cars came with magnetic couplers, ladders, brake wheels and tool boxes. Production of this caboose ceased in 1952.
